The Gaming Floor Experience

Don’t walk in expecting the sprawling footprint of a Detroit commercial casino. Kewadin Hessel is compact. The floor is home to over 300 slot machines, ranging from classic three-reel favorites to newer video slots featuring popular themes. What you won’t find here are table games. If you are hunting for live blackjack, craps, or roulette, you will need to drive to Kewadin’s Sault Ste. Marie or St. Ignace locations. However, if you prefer a quieter atmosphere where you can hear yourself think while spinning the reels, this spot delivers. The machines are generally well-maintained, and the payout percentages on tribal lands in Michigan are competitive, so you aren’t sacrificing odds for convenience.

Player’s Club and Rewards

The Northern Rewards Player’s Club links across all Kewadin properties. This is a significant advantage if you frequent other locations. Your points earned in Hessel count toward your tier status system-wide. For the casual player, signing up usually grants a small amount of free play—often around $5 to $10 just for joining—which is standard for the Michigan market. Higher tiers unlock perks like complimentary meals at the restaurant or discounts at the adjacent hotel, making it worth swiping your card every time you sit down.

Dining and Amenities

For a smaller casino, the dining options are surprisingly solid. The Hessel venue features the Northern Lights Lounge, which serves as the primary spot for food and drinks. It’s not fine dining, but the menu covers the essentials—burgers, sandwiches, and comfort food staples. It’s the kind of place where you can grab a quick bite without missing too much action on the floor. The atmosphere is relaxed, leaning into the rustic, Up North vibe that draws tourists to the area in the first place.

Accommodation and Location

Location is the main draw here. Situated right off M-134, the casino is a convenient stop for travelers exploring the Les Cheneaux Islands or en route to Drummond Island. There isn’t a hotel directly attached to the casino building, but the Kewadin Hessel RV Park is right next door for those traveling with accommodations on wheels. For hotel stays, visitors typically book lodgings in the surrounding Hessel area or Cedarville. It’s less about a “stay and play” resort experience and more about enhancing a UP road trip with some gaming entertainment.

FAQ

Does Kewadin Casino Hessel have table games?

No, this location does not offer table games like blackjack, roulette, or craps. It is strictly a slots-only facility. If you want table games, you would need to visit the Kewadin Casino in Sault Ste. Marie, which is roughly an hour north.

Is Kewadin Hessel open 24 hours?

Generally, no. Kewadin Casinos often adjust their hours based on the season and demand. Hessel typically operates on a schedule opening in the morning and closing late at night, rather than staying open 24/7 like the larger Sault Ste. Marie property. Always check their official website for current hours before driving there.

Do I have to pay taxes on winnings at Kewadin?

Yes. All gambling winnings in the United States are taxable income. If you hit a jackpot of $1,200 or more on a slot machine, the casino will issue you a W-2G form immediately. For smaller wins, you are still legally required to report that income on your federal and state tax returns.
